Apple might be about to make a major change to how it names its operating systems

  • Apple is rumored to change how it numbers its operating systems by matching them with the year - for example, iOS 26 instead of iOS 19.
  • The change in naming convention will apply to iPadOS, macOS, watchOS, tvOS, and visionOS as well.
  • The new naming convention aims to bring uniformity and clarity to Apple's branding and may coincide with a design refresh codenamed 'solarium.'
  • This change in operating system naming reflects a trend of tech companies making significant shifts in their naming conventions.
